We maintain an Approved List from which our portfolios are built. However, our focus is on collective investments which we believe offer investors a more diversified management solution.
Our investment committee meet regularly to review this list, which can include gilts, corporate bonds, unit trusts, investment trusts and unlisted investments.
Our Approved Investment List requires stocks to go through a series of “filters” before we accept them onto our list. These filters include:
- performance history;
- stock volatility,
- management charges (if appropriate); and
- management track record.
